Puerto Maldonado

The next morning, we got up early and caught our next flight to Puerto Maldonado, located in the Peruvian Amazon. The photographs above show the jungle during our arrival by air.







Motorcycles provide the primary means of transportation within the city of Puerto Maldonado. Many motocycles will stop to give you a ride and take you anywhere in town for only s/.1 (One Sol). Other taxi-like vehicles are really just motorcycles that have been converted into a three-wheel thing with a two-person back seat. Those ones charge s/.2 (Two Soles) to go anywhere in the city.
